Synthesis and Spectral Properties of Zr(Iv) and Hf(Iv) Phthalocyanines with Beta-Diketonates As Axial Ligands

The series of new zirconium(IV) and hafnium(IV) phthalocyanines with various beta-dicarbonyl ligands were prepared via direct interaction between di(chloro) zirconium(IV) or hafnium(IV) phthalocyanines and free b-diketones and also with 4-benzoyl-3-methyl-1-phenyl-2-pyrazolin-5-one. The structure of the obtained bis(beta-dicarbonilato) zirconium(IV) and hafnium(IV) phthalocyanines was studied by two dimension H-1 NMR spectroscopy (COSY, NOESY, ROESY). Absorption and fluorescence spectroscopic studies have been investigated in various solvents. Analyzed compounds of concentration range below 10-5 mol/dm 3 do not aggregate in the organic solvents. Fluorescence quantum yields (Phi(F)) and natural life times (tau) of zirconium phthalocyanine complexes have been calculated in toluene, DMSO and THF. (C) 2007 Elsevier B.V. All rights reserved.
